An Impossible Riddle: Phyllis (Michelle Stafford, l.) and Sharon (Sharon Case) have been trying to figure out who is manipulating them.

After weeks of being held captive by a mysterious stranger, taunted by a mechanical voice over an intercom, and forced to play a life and death Squid Game, Phyllis and Sharon’s kidnapper was finally revealed on Young and Restless, and it was an absolute stunner. A Surprising Twist

After securing surveillance footage of a windowless white van in the vicinity of both Phyllis and Sharon shortly before they disappeared, Chance watched it with Nick. Although there was no evidence that either woman was abducted, Chance’s gut told him foul play was involved. When Summer arrived, Chance and Nick revealed that they had a general idea where her mother and Sharon may have been taken. Although Summer feared the worst, Chance insisted they would find both women.

While Chance began obtaining search warrants, Nick suggested sending Newman security to the scene. Upon perusing a map of the area, the two men realized that most of the buildings in it appeared to be abandoned. Nick called his security team, instructed them to search the area, and then left to join Chance and Summer. Alone with Summer, a supportive Chance assured her that Phyllis and Sharon would be found and brought home.

Nick arrived at the Newman ranch, where he was joined by Billy. Upon filling Billy in on the latest about the missing women, Billy showed Nick a text he had received from Phyllis on her burner phone. It came from Havenhurst Clinic. Nick did a quick Internet check on the facility, learned it had been permanently shut down, and was located in the area Chance wanted to search. Billy and Nick headed to Crimson Lights to show Chance and Summer Phyllis’s text. They all wondered if it could be the clue they’d been waiting for or some kind of trap.

Back in the basement of the abandoned clinic, Sharon slept, while Phyllis tried to pick the door lock. Phyllis asked Sharon to help her, but she didn’t answer. Worried that something might be wrong, Phyllis checked on Sharon, who was unresponsive. Phyllis tried to shake Sharon awake, before suddenly realizing she had no pulse.

Phyllis, panic-stricken, looked at the intercom and screamed, “Tell me what to do!” She checked the bottle containing the antidote that had saved her, but it was completely empty. Phyllis spotted a note under Sharon’s head that read, “Mark my time in blood, sweat, and tears.” Vowing to come after the freak that was torturing them, Phyllis continued shaking Sharon. Finally, she began performing CPR on Sharon, combining chest compression with mouth-to-mouth resuscitation, and, miraculously, Sharon let out a huge gasp.

Phyllis explained that Sharon was dead and then asked their mystery captor if she’d passed their test. Meanwhile, Sharon was stunned that Phyllis actually saved her life. Phyllis pooh-poohed the whole thing, telling Sharon not to make a big deal out of it. Sharon noted that they’d both saved each other while in captivity, then began drinking some water. When Phyllis cautioned her to slow down, Sharon pointed out that it sounded like Phyllis actually cared about her. Phyllis countered that she could hate Sharon without wanting her dead. Sharon, however, noted that this experience had changed things between them.

The two women wondered what their captor was getting out of the bizarre situation that had been set up between them. Phyllis came to the realization that they needed to work together to escape. That was the point of it all. Noticing the voice taunting them over the intercom was gone, Phyllis announced that this was their chance. Phyllis and Sharon joined hands and agreed to work as a team to set themselves free.

Meanwhile, the person behind the taunting voice was seen sitting in Chancellor Park. It was Traci’s fiancé, Alan — or was it his believed-dead psychotic twin, Martin? — who had just bought her an engagement ring. His cellphone beeped and he checked it. It revealed a video feed of the missing Phyllis and Sharon.
